To begin, open your browser and go to the official iDrive website. In the top corner, you’ll see the “Sign In” option. Clicking it will take you to the IDrive my account sign in page.
Enter your registered email address and password. If you’ve enabled two-factor authentication, you’ll be asked to enter a verification code from your phone or authentication app.
Once authenticated, you’ll be redirected to your dashboard where you can monitor backups, restore files, adjust settings, and more.
If you have linked your iDrive account with a Microsoft or Google account, you can use the "Sign in with Microsoft" or "Sign in with Google" buttons to access your dashboard quickly without needing to re-enter your credentials every time.

If you're having trouble accessing the IDrive my account sign in page or logging in successfully, there are a few steps you can take.
Make sure you’re using the correct email and password. If not, use the “Forgot Password?” link to reset your credentials
Clear your browser's cache and cookies, then refresh the login page
Try a different browser or use the incognito/private mode to rule out browser extensions interfering with the sign in process
If you're not receiving your two-factor authentication code, check your phone’s time settings and ensure it’s connected to the internet
For ongoing issues, visit the iDrive support page where you can start a live chat or submit a help ticket even without being logged in
If your account is locked due to repeated failed login attempts, wait a few minutes before trying again or contact iDrive support for assistance

Q: Can I sign in from more than one device at a time?
A: Yes, iDrive allows multi-device access. You can manage and monitor all connected devices from your main account.
Q: What if I forgot the email linked to my account?
A: You can try using the “Forgot Username?” option on the login page or contact iDrive support for help recovering your account.
Q: Is two-factor authentication required to log in?
A: It’s optional but highly recommended. You can enable it from your account settings for added security.
Q: Can I use the same login for desktop and mobile apps?
A: Yes, your login credentials work across the iDrive website, desktop app, and mobile app.
Q: Does iDrive store my login details if I use a social sign in?
A: iDrive uses secure authentication via OAuth and does not store your Microsoft or Google passwords.
